Stamp Duty and Registration Charges in Gurgaon
Buying property in Gurgaon involves more than just the purchase price. Two mandatory government charges, stamp duty and registration fees, add significantly to the total cost of ownership. These charges are governed by state law and must be paid before the sale deed is executed. What is Stamp Duty and How Does It Work in Gurgaon?
Under the Indian Stamp Act 1899 and Registration Act 1908, Haryana levies stamp duty on property conveyance. Rates vary by location and ownership. For Gurgaon within municipal limits the rate is higher than rural areas. Women pay a concessional rate compared to men. Joint ownership has its own slab. Duty is computed on the greater of market value and circle rate.
How circle rates affect your stamp duty liability
Circle rates, also known as collector rates, are the minimum property values set by the district administration. Stamp duty is calculated on the higher of the actual sale price or the applicable circle rate for that locality.
If you purchase a flat at a price lower than the circle rate, the government will still compute stamp duty on the circle rate. This is important to keep in mind when negotiating property prices in sectors where circle rates have recently been revised upward.

Updated stamp duty rates in Gurgaon (2026)
The Gurgaon stamp duty rates vary based on two factors: the location of the property relative to municipal limits, and the gender or ownership pattern of the buyer.
| Jurisdiction | Male buyer | Female buyer | Joint (male and female) |
| Within municipal limits | 7% | 5% | 6% |
| Outside municipal limits | 5% | 3% | 4% |
Note: Certain small residential plots may be eligible for waiver or concessional duty as per government notifications. Always check the latest circulars before payment.
Registration Charges in Gurgaon: Slabs and Calculation
Registration fees follow a slab-based system linked to property value. Use the chart below.
| Property value | Registration charge |
| Up to ₹50,000 | ₹100 |
| ₹50,001 to ₹5,00,000 | ₹1,000 |
| ₹5,00,000 to ₹10,00,000 | ₹5,000 |
| ₹10,00,000 to ₹20,00,000 | ₹10,000 |
| ₹20,00,000 to ₹25,00,000 | ₹12,500 |
| ₹25,00,000 | ₹15,000 |
| ₹25,00,000 to ₹40,00,000 | ₹20,000 |
| ₹40,00,000 to ₹50,00,000 | ₹25,000 |
| ₹50,00,000 to ₹60,00,000 | ₹30,000 |
| ₹60,00,000 to ₹70,00,000 | ₹35,000 |
| ₹70,00,000 to ₹80,00,000 | ₹40,000 |
| ₹80,00,000 to ₹90,00,000 | ₹45,000 |
| ₹90,00,000 and above | ₹50,000 |
Registration fee is applied on agreement or circle value whichever is higher. Keep payment proofs ready for submission at the Sub Registrar Office.
How to Calculate Stamp Duty and Registration Charges in Gurgaon
Step 1: Identify applicable circle rate for your sector or locality.
Step 2: Determine property value based on area and circle rate.
Step 3: Apply stamp duty rate based on jurisdiction and ownership.
Step 4: Add registration fee from the slab chart.
Step 5: Include minor charges such as scanner or processing fees if applicable.
Example: Apartment within municipal limits, male buyer, agreement value ₹1,00,00,000 and circle value ₹95,00,000. Duty is on ₹1,00,00,000. Stamp duty = 7% = ₹7,00,000. Registration fee slab = ₹50,000. Total government charges = ₹7,50,000.

Factors Affecting Stamp Duty and Registration Charges
- Location: within municipal limits versus outside
- Gender and ownership pattern: individual or joint
- Property type: residential, commercial or agricultural
- Age and construction type: plot, flat or builder floor
- Circle rate revisions and government notifications
- Rebates and waivers for specific schemes
Property Value Calculation Methods in Gurgaon
Circle rates published by the district administration define minimum values for plots, group housing and commercial assets. Multiply the built up area by the notified rate for the category to arrive at valuation. For plots use per square yard rate and add construction cost where applicable.
Step-by-Step Guide to Paying Stamp Duty and Registration Charges Online in Gurgaon
- Visit the e-GRAS Haryana portal and sign up or use guest login
- Choose the department and head of account for stamp duty and registration
- Enter property and buyer details and generate GRN
- Pay online through net banking, debit card or credit card
- Generate e-stamp and save the receipt
- Book appointment on the state e-Registry portal and visit the Sub Registrar Office with originals
Important Documents Required for Property Registration in Gurgaon
- Executed sale deed
- PAN and Aadhaar of buyer and seller
- Recent passport size photographs
- Address proof
- Latest property tax receipt and NOC where required
- Approved plan or layout as applicable
- Payment receipts for e-stamp and registration
Refund process for e-stamp challan in Gurgaon
Payment failures can occasionally occur during online transactions. The e-GRAS portal has a defined process for handling such situations.
When is a refund applicable?
A refund may be applicable in two scenarios. First, when the payment is debited from the buyer's bank account but the receipt or e-stamp is not generated. Second, when a duplicate payment is made by error.
How to raise a refund request
In case of a failed transaction where the account is debited but no receipt is generated, the amount is typically refunded automatically within seven working days. If the refund does not appear within that period, the buyer should contact the bank aggregator through which the payment was made or reach out to the nodal branch of the aggregator.
For other refund requests, use the Verify Payment option on the e-GRAS portal and raise a formal refund request with the GRN number, bank transaction proof and contact details. Refund timelines depend on bank processing and treasury approval.

FAQs
Q.1. What is the timely deadline for paying stamp duty after property transaction in Gurgaon?
A. Stamp duty should be paid before registration and execution of the sale deed. Delay may attract penalty and interest as notified.
Q.2. Are there any exemptions or concessions on stamp duty for senior citizens?
A. Haryana does not provide specific senior citizen concessions on stamp duty. Gender based rates apply.
Q.3. Can stamp duty and registration charges be paid in instalments?
A. No. Charges must be paid in full before registration.
Q.4. How does joint ownership affect stamp duty charges in Gurgaon?
A. Joint ownership attracts a separate rate slab. Male and female joint owners within municipal limits pay six percent.
Q.5. Is stamp duty applicable on resale properties in Gurgaon?
A. Yes. Stamp duty applies on both new and resale conveyance based on value and circle rate.
Q.6. How to verify the payment of stamp duty made online?
A. Use the Verify Stamp or Verify Payment tools on e-GRAS and keep the e-stamp and GRN for submission at the Sub Registrar Office.
